Classic Roasted Turkey with all the Trimmings

Picture a beautifully roasted turkey, golden brown and juicy, accompanied by fluffy mashed potatoes, cranberry sauce, and roasted vegetables. This traditional Christmas dinner never fails to impress. Whether you’re a seasoned cook or a beginner, this timeless recipe is sure to be a hit on Christmas Eve.

The Perfect Roasted Turkey

Start by selecting a high-quality turkey and season it with a flavorful blend of herbs and spices. Roast it to perfection, ensuring a crispy skin and tender meat. Don’t forget to let it rest before carving to retain the juiciness!

Homemade Mashed Potatoes

Creamy, buttery mashed potatoes are a must-have side dish for any holiday feast. Boil russet potatoes until tender, then mash them with butter, milk, and a pinch of salt. For an extra twist, add some roasted garlic or finely chopped fresh herbs.

Tangy Cranberry Sauce

No Christmas dinner is complete without tangy cranberry sauce. Make your own by simmering fresh cranberries with sugar, orange zest, and a splash of orange juice. Let it cool and voila, a delightful accompaniment to the turkey!

 Roasted Seasonal Vegetables

Roast a medley of seasonal vegetables such as Brussels sprouts, carrots, and parsnips, drizzled with olive oil, salt, and pepper. The result is a colorful and nutritious side dish that adds vibrancy to your Christmas Eve spread.

Decadent Beef Wellington

For those looking to indulge in a luxurious Christmas Eve dinner, Beef Wellington is an elegant choice. A tender beef fillet coated with a layer of rich mushroom duxelles and wrapped in flaky puff pastry creates a show-stopping centerpiece for your table.

Perfectly Cooked Beef Fillet

Sear the beef fillet to seal in the flavors, then layer it with a savory mushroom mixture. Wrap it tightly in puff pastry and bake until golden and cooked to your desired doneness. The result is a succulent and flavorful dish that will impress your guests.

Creamy Truffle Mashed Potatoes

Elevate your classic mashed potatoes by adding a touch of luxury with truffle oil or truffle butter. The earthy and aromatic flavors of truffles perfectly complement the richness of the Beef Wellington.

Buttered Asparagus Bundles

Serve tender asparagus spears wrapped in crispy prosciutto for a delightful side dish. Drizzle them with melted butter and sprinkle with Parmesan cheese for an extra touch of decadence.

Festive Vegetarian Stuffed Butternut Squash

For those who prefer a vegetarian option, a stuffed butternut squash is a fantastic choice. The vibrant colors and flavors of this dish make it a true showstopper, perfect for a festive Christmas Eve celebration.

Roasted Butternut Squash

Halve a butternut squash, remove the seeds, and roast it until tender. The caramelized sweetness of the squash pairs beautifully with the savory filling.

Quinoa and Cranberry Stuffing

Combine cooked quinoa with dried cranberries, toasted nuts, and fresh herbs to create a flavorful stuffing. Stuff the roasted butternut squash halves with this mixture and bake until the flavors meld together.

Maple-Glazed Brussels Sprouts

Roast Brussels sprouts until caramelized, then toss them in a maple glaze for a touch of sweetness. The combination of flavors in this side dish complements the stuffed butternut squash perfectly.
